Join your tour at The Rocks Walking Tours office located at Reynolds Cottage, 28 Harrington St, The Rocks for an immersive journey through one of Sydney’s most historic precincts. Nestled at the foot of the Sydney Harbour Bridge, The Rocks is a place where cobblestone streets and colonial buildings tell tales of the city’s early settlers. Guided by knowledgeable locals, these tours delve into the rich tapestry of stories from the area’s foundation as a convict settlement to its transformation into a bustling waterfront neighborhood. Along the way, visitors will explore hidden alleyways, heritage-listed pubs, and significant landmarks, all while uncovering the unique blend of history and modernity that defines The Rocks. Whether you’re a history buff or simply curious about Sydney’s past, The Rocks walking tours provide a fascinating and educational experience in one of the city’s most charming quarters. There is approximately 2 kilometers of walking covered at a leisurely pace. Tour concludes approximately 90 minutes after commencement, at Reynolds Cottage.~~~~

Join your experience at the office of The Rocks Walking Tours, located at Reynolds Cottage, 28 Harrington Street, The Rocks, where your 90-minute guided walking tour through Sydney’s oldest neighbourhood begins.
There is no better way to experience the living history and heritage of Sydney than on foot.Wander through cobblestone laneways, hidden courtyards, and historic streets as your expert guide shares the stories that shaped early colonial Sydney.Discover how the arrival of the First Fleet into Sydney Cove in 1788 transformed the area forever, profoundly impacting the lives of the local Aboriginal people.Along the way, hear colourful tales of convicts, sailors, larrikins, and rogues who once roamed the rugged rocks and bustling waterfront.Many reminders of this fascinating past still remain today, including sandstone storehouses, heritage pubs, and working-class cottages that reflect The Rocks’ origins as a lively dockside community.The tour covers approximately 2 kilometres of walking at a leisurely pace and concludes back at Reynolds Cottage approximately 90 minutes after departure.~~~~ |
